You are not required to hold a transit visa if you hold, or the person with whom you have arrived in the UK holds on your behalf:
a valid visa for entry to Australia, Canada, New Zealand or the United States of America and a valid airline ticket for travel through the UK as part of a journey from another country or territory to the country for which the visa is held;
a valid visa for entry to Australia, Canada, New Zealand or the United States of America and a valid airline ticket for travel through the UK as part of a journey from the country for which the visa is held to another country or territory;
a valid airline ticket for travel through the UK as part of a journey from Australia, Canada, New Zealand or the United States of America to another country or territory, provided that you do not seek to transit the UK on a date more than six months from the date on which you last entered Australia, Canada, New Zealand or the United States of America with a valid visa for entry to that country;
a valid USA I-551 Permanent Resident Card issued on or after 21 April 1998;
a valid Canadian Permanent Resident Card issued on or after 28 June 2002;
a valid common format Category D visa for entry to a European Economic Area (EEA) state;
a valid common format residence permit issued by an EEA state under Council Regulation (EC) No. 1030/2002;
a diplomatic or service passport issued by the People's Republic of China;
a diplomatic or official passport issued by India; or
a diplomatic or official passport issued by Vietnam.
